There's nothing quite as comforting as a hot bowl of soup on a chilly day, and vermicelli soup is a classic dish that never fails to warm the soul. This simple yet flavorful soup is a popular choice in many cultures around the world, from Italy to Vietnam to Greece. It's a versatile dish that can be easily customized to suit your personal taste preferences, and it's perfect for using up any vegetables or meats you have on hand.
Vermicelli soup is typically made with a base of chicken or vegetable broth, which is then infused with the rich flavors of aromatic herbs and spices. The star of the show, of course, is the vermicelli noodles themselves. These thin, delicate noodles are quick to cook and add a satisfying texture to the soup.
One of the best things about vermicelli soup is its adaptability. You can make it with just about any combination of vegetables, meats, or seafood that you like. Some popular additions include carrots, celery, onions, garlic, chicken, shrimp, and tofu. You can also amp up the flavor with the addition of herbs like basil, cilantro, and mint, or spices like ginger, turmeric, and cumin.
